<p>Role Overview</p> <p>Reporting to the SVP, Chief Information Officer (CIO), the Executive Coordinator / Strategic Initiatives & Planning Manager will provide specialized, complex, and technology-oriented administrative and initiative coordination activities in support of multiple information technology (IT) executives. This position provides strategic and operational planning support to officer level leaders in IT and oversees the development of executive materials and support for strategic initiatives.</p> <p>The Executive Coordinator supports the SVP CIO in managing priorities, preparing for key meetings, serving as a thought partner in assessing IT functional needs and as a key point of contact for various IT functions, contributing to the effective execution of the CIO's vision and objectives. The position requires a deep understanding of IT priorities, programs, policies, procedures, and best practice and acts as a connector and collaborator within the ITLT, helping to identify and address challenges, and recommend solutions.</p> <p>Work Arrangement</p> <ul> <li>This is a hybrid, office based position located at our Ellis Preserve office in Newtown Square, PA. Core office days Tuesdays, Wednesday, and Thursday; 3 days per week in the office. </li></ul> <p>Responsibilities</p> <p>Executive Communications & Materials</p> <ul> <li>Effectively coordinate the activities of the SVP CIO, including management of complex calendars, travel arrangements, and expenses </li><li>Serve as primary liaison to various internal and external stakeholders on behalf of the SVP CIO, including screening correspondence and telephone calls; keeping executive leadership informed of all matters requiring their attention </li><li>Develop an in-depth understanding of the SVP CIO's priorities, needs, and role within the organization to appropriately commit their time to those requesting access </li><li>Develop, review, edit, and draft presentations and documentation in collaboration among executives </li><li>Create professional and quality documents using best practices within the Microsoft M365 suite of tools by independently researching and analyzing technical topics and compiling materials needed for presentation and decision-making </li><li>Proof-read documents and correspondence and make appropriate edits to ensure that communications and documents for consumption within and outside the organization meets quality expectations </li><li>Maintain the strictest levels of confidentiality and interact appropriately with all levels of the organization </li></ul> <p>Technology/Documentation Management</p> <ul> <li>Administer multiple teams and channels within Microsoft Teams. This includes administering channels based on need-to-know, organizing documents for reference, maintaining documents for collaboration, and managing electronic artifacts for other purposes in a way that makes it easier for associates to navigate and find products. Use best practices to enable collaborative development of meeting agendas within Microsoft Teams </li><li>Prepare meeting reports and minutes, correspondence, presentations, organization charts, and other such required documentation </li><li>Continuously review operating practices and procedures and contribute to process improvements when required </li></ul> <p>IT Initiatives & Project/Process Support</p> <ul> <li>Initiate and draft IT organization-wide correspondence related to enterprise and information technology initiatives </li><li>Function as the project coordinator for SVP CIO and other executive initiatives which includes identifying activities required to complete the initiative, assigning tasks to accountable associates, tracking completion of activities, adjusting schedules when appropriate, and driving completion of initiatives in accordance with expected outcomes. This includes working with markets and shared services organizations to execute critical, time sensitive initiatives </li><li>Coordinate support of IT department wide initiatives </li><li>Partner closely with IT senior leadership to ensure alignment to key IT initiatives and CIO goal, tracking key milestones and following up on action items </li></ul> <p>Event/Meeting Planning & Logistics</p> <ul> <li>Independently prioritize, plan, coordinate and/or oversee logistics for meetings and conferences with individuals and entities internal and external to the company </li><li>Support the facilitation of in-person and virtual meeting logistics as needed, including: </li><li>Drafting of agendas and other planning arrangements (coordination of meeting space and catering, if applicable). </li><li>Meeting technology coordination. </li><li>Uploading and maintaining confidential meeting documents and other deliverables using Microsoft SharePoint or other tools. </li></ul> <p>Education and /Experience</p> <ul> <li>Bachelor's Degree </li><li>At least five (5)+ years supporting IT leadership or executive-level stakeholders </li></ul> <p>Other Skills</p> <ul> <li>Strong IT/business acumen and the ability to influence without authority while navigating complexity with clarity and discretion </li><li>Ability to anticipate needs and proactively solve problems and independently manage issues, as necessary </li><li>Ability to manage to the complexity associated with an SVP and multiple other executives, rapidly gaining an understanding of priorities without the need to escalate </li><li>Demonstrated business acumen with the ability to link business needs and strategy with IT solutions </li><li>Exceptional written and verbal communication skills, with experience creating executive-level materials </li><li>High emotional intelligence, confidentiality, and the ability to influence without authority </li><li>Agile, proactive, and comfortable navigating ambiguity in a challenging environment </li><li>Strong technical proficiency </li><li>Possess and model a professional demeanor, be well-organized and self-motivated with strong interpersonal skills and be an effective communicator </li></ul> <p>Our Comprehensive Benefits Package</p> <p>Flexible work solutions including remote options, hybrid work schedules, Competitive pay, Paid time off including holidays and volunteer events, Health insurance coverage for you and your dependents on Day 1, 401(k) Tuition reimbursement and more.</p> <p>Your career starts now.
